Transaction 027580c901fa62f2040fd738eacb38a4b45906db2d3948df054e180f3bc03aff
1 Input
1 Output
-
027580c901fa62f2040fd738eacb38a4b45906db2d3948df054e180f3bc03aff:0
- value
- 3299431
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fc5bab5ffcf71741a1ccfa5f6b93ca9ed914144 OP_EQUAL
- address
- 363cZ2zVoSDM9fP1bgYKvDFJDcjxowW2P7